Frequently Asked Questions
What is the D8as V4 series of Azure Virtual Machines?
The D8as V4 series features AMD EPYC processors and local SSD storage, offering a balance of compute power, memory, and high-performance storage for demanding workloads.
What kind of workloads are best suited for D8as V4 VMs?
These VMs are ideal for CPU-intensive applications, high-performance databases, web servers, application servers, and development/testing environments that benefit from fast local storage.
How does the subscription billing work?
Subscription billing means you pay for the virtual machine resources you consume on an hourly or monthly basis, providing cost flexibility and avoiding large upfront hardware investments.
